How A/B Testing Finds Truly Effective Subject Lines

The core of A/B testing is replacing guesswork with data. Randomly divide your audience into two groups: one receives subject lines with emotional words (e.g., “The Secret You Missed”), while the other sees numbered list-style titles (e.g., “5 Ways to Boost Efficiency”). After running the test for enough time, compare open rates and determine the winner based on statistical significance (p0.05).

A SaaS company found that “curiosity-driven” subject lines had an 18% higher open rate, but in the end, the “limited-time + specific benefit” structure delivered even higher registration conversions, boosting click-through rates by 32%. This shows that high open rates don’t equal high conversions—your strategy must align with business goals.

This capability means you can avoid wasting resources on executives’ personal preferences. Each test builds real user insights, which continue to support future decisions. Using methods like Bonferroni correction also helps avoid the multiple comparisons trap, ensuring reliable conclusions.

The Five Key Steps to Efficient Testing

  1. Formulate Hypotheses Based on User Segmentation: Don’t write subject lines based on gut feeling. High-value customers respond well to “limited-time” offers, while new users care more about “welcome” contexts. Using the RFM model to segment audiences can increase hypothesis accuracy by 40%.
  2. Change Only One Variable at a Time: Should you add an emoji or change the tone? Mixing changes creates confusion. One e-commerce company once adjusted both symbols and wording simultaneously, mistakenly concluding that emojis were harmful and missing out on 23% of open opportunities.
  3. Ensure Sufficient Sample Size and Duration: Small samples are easily affected by random fluctuations. Use a statistical power calculator to set the right scale, cover different sending times, and avoid Monday bias.
  4. Use Professional Platforms to Execute: Integrate with Mailchimp or Braze to automatically filter out abnormal traffic and monitor click heatmaps in real time.
  5. Make Decisions According to Predefined Standards: Even if the results aren’t statistically significant, “ruling out ineffective paths” alone saves the cost of six future trial-and-error attempts—this is the moat of sustainable optimization.

Don’t be tempted to stop early because of marginal significance (p=0.08). That’s not a sign of success—it’s a reminder that you need a larger sample. Systematic mistakes are more valuable than random successes, because every clear conclusion strengthens your growth knowledge system.

From Single Experiments to a Continuous Optimization Engine

Completing a single test is just the beginning. If you stop at just one result, companies on average miss out on 68% of potential conversion opportunities. The real advantage comes from systematic accumulation.

Leading brands have already built “subject line pattern libraries.” For example, the “limited-time + specific benefit” structure consistently boosted open rates by 27% across three tests and was archived as a high-confidence template. Combined with dynamic content insertion technology, the system can intelligently call up these proven expression frameworks in future emails, enabling large-scale reuse.

An advanced approach is to introduce multi-armed bandit algorithms that adaptively allocate traffic based on real-time performance, automatically amplifying exposure to high-performing variants. This not only boosts overall open rates but also builds a data-driven culture—every send trains the model, and every email is a new round of acceleration for the growth flywheel.
